Ant infestation?

Anonymous
Suddenly we are finding multiple ants a day. They are small black ones (smaller than carpenter but larger than a sugar ant). We can find no discernible point of entry, we just keep finding them in every single room, one at a time.

We cleaned the house thoroughly over the weekend, found no crumbs or messes. We vacuum often anyway due to a super shedder.

Yes, we have a dog, too, so we don’t know how to treat this infestation. Any ideas?
Anonymous
Get this: https://amzn.to/498WBbG and put it near where you're seeing the ants. It's bait, not a trap. You'll see a ton of ants come eat the poison and then within a day or so you won't see any ants. The more ants you see eating the poison, the better. Put it out of reach of your dog or block your dog from entering that area of the house for a day or 2.

We use Terro drops on painters tape (on back of counters away from pets and kids). The ants come, eat it, take it back to the nest and it kills them. No dead ants to clean up, they just disappear. I think they make packaging that’s pet/kid proof too.
